Desafio 46: Sentinel – Windows Security Events, Custom Logs e Purview Audit
Habilidades do exame cobertas
- Configurar coleta de Windows Security Events via AMA
- Criar e gerenciar tabelas de custom log (baseadas em DCR)
- Configurar coleta de logs do Microsoft Purview Audit
- Projetar pipelines de ingestão para fontes de dados customizadas
Cenário
O SOC da Contoso Ltd precisa ingerir eventos de Windows Security de domain controllers e servidores membros, coletar logs de aplicação customizados de um sistema de RH proprietário e transmitir logs do Microsoft Purview Audit para correlacionar acesso a dados com incidentes de segurança. Você deve configurar essas diversas fontes de dados usando pipelines modernos do Azure Monitor Agent.
Pré-requisitos
- Assinatura Azure com role de Owner ou Contributor
- Workspace do Microsoft Sentinel habilitado
- Azure CLI com extensões
monitoresentinel - Uma VM Windows (ou crie uma para fins de laboratório)
- Licença Microsoft 365 E5 ou equivalente (para Purview Audit)

Tarefa 2: Instalar o Azure Monitor Agent e configurar Windows Security Events
Implante o AMA e crie uma DCR para coleta de eventos de segurança do Windows.
# Install Azure Monitor Agent on Windows VM
az vm extension set \
--resource-group $RG_NAME \
--vm-name "vm-dc-contoso01" \
--name AzureMonitorWindowsAgent \
--publisher Microsoft.Azure.Monitor
# Create DCR for Windows Security Events (Common tier - recommended balance)
az monitor data-collection rule create \
--name "dcr-windows-security" \
--resource-group $RG_NAME \
--location $LOCATION \
--data-flows '[{
"streams": ["Microsoft-SecurityEvent"],
"destinations": ["sentinelWorkspace"]
}]' \
--log-analytics "[{
\"name\": \"sentinelWorkspace\",
\"workspaceResourceId\": \"${WORKSPACE_ID}\"
}]" \
--windows-event-logs "[{
\"name\": \"securityEvents\",
\"streams\": [\"Microsoft-SecurityEvent\"],
\"xPathQueries\": [
\"Security!*[System[(EventID=4624 or EventID=4625 or EventID=4648 or EventID=4672 or EventID=4688 or EventID=4698 or EventID=4720 or EventID=4726 or EventID=4728 or EventID=4732 or EventID=4756 or EventID=1102)]]\"
]
}]"
# Associate DCR with the Windows VM
DCR_ID=$(az monitor data-collection rule show \
--name "dcr-windows-security" \
--resource-group $RG_NAME \
--query id -o tsv)
az monitor data-collection rule association create \
--name "windows-security-association" \
--resource $VM_ID \
--rule-id $DCR_ID
echo "Windows Security Events configured with custom XPath filter"
echo "Collecting: Logon(4624), Failed Logon(4625), Explicit Creds(4648),"
echo " Special Privileges(4672), Process Create(4688), Scheduled Task(4698),"
echo " Account Mgmt(4720,4726), Group Mgmt(4728,4732,4756), Log Cleared(1102)"
Tarefa 3: Criar uma tabela de custom log para dados da aplicação
Defina uma tabela customizada e uma DCR para ingerir logs proprietários do sistema de RH.
# Create a custom log table in the workspace
az monitor log-analytics workspace table create \
--workspace-name $WORKSPACE_NAME \
--resource-group $RG_NAME \
--name "ContosoHRApp_CL" \
--retention-time 90 \
--total-retention-time 180 \
--columns '[
{"name": "TimeGenerated", "type": "datetime"},
{"name": "EventType", "type": "string"},
{"name": "UserPrincipalName", "type": "string"},
{"name": "Action", "type": "string"},
{"name": "TargetResource", "type": "string"},
{"name": "SourceIP", "type": "string"},
{"name": "Result", "type": "string"},
{"name": "AdditionalDetails", "type": "string"}
]'
# Verify custom table was created
az monitor log-analytics workspace table show \
--workspace-name $WORKSPACE_NAME \
--resource-group $RG_NAME \
--name "ContosoHRApp_CL" \
--query "{Table:name, Retention:retentionInDays, Plan:plan, Columns:schema.columns[].name}" -o json
Tarefa 4: Criar uma DCR para ingestão de custom log
Configure uma Data Collection Rule com uma transformação para normalizar os dados do custom log.
# Create Data Collection Endpoint (required for custom logs)
az monitor data-collection endpoint create \
--name "dce-contoso-custom" \
--resource-group $RG_NAME \
--location $LOCATION \
--public-network-access Enabled
DCE_ID=$(az monitor data-collection endpoint show \
--name "dce-contoso-custom" \
--resource-group $RG_NAME \
--query id -o tsv)
# Create DCR for custom log ingestion with transformation
az rest --method PUT \
--uri "https://management.azure.com/subscriptions/${SUBSCRIPTION_ID}/resourceGroups/${RG_NAME}/providers/Microsoft.Insights/dataCollectionRules/dcr-custom-hrapp?api-version=2022-06-01" \
--body "{
\"location\": \"${LOCATION}\",
\"properties\": {
\"dataCollectionEndpointId\": \"${DCE_ID}\",
\"streamDeclarations\": {
\"Custom-ContosoHRApp_CL\": {
\"columns\": [
{\"name\": \"TimeGenerated\", \"type\": \"datetime\"},
{\"name\": \"EventType\", \"type\": \"string\"},
{\"name\": \"UserPrincipalName\", \"type\": \"string\"},
{\"name\": \"Action\", \"type\": \"string\"},
{\"name\": \"TargetResource\", \"type\": \"string\"},
{\"name\": \"SourceIP\", \"type\": \"string\"},
{\"name\": \"Result\", \"type\": \"string\"},
{\"name\": \"AdditionalDetails\", \"type\": \"string\"}
]
}
},
\"destinations\": {
\"logAnalytics\": [{
\"workspaceResourceId\": \"${WORKSPACE_ID}\",
\"name\": \"sentinelWorkspace\"
}]
},
\"dataFlows\": [{
\"streams\": [\"Custom-ContosoHRApp_CL\"],
\"destinations\": [\"sentinelWorkspace\"],
\"transformKql\": \"source | extend TimeGenerated = coalesce(TimeGenerated, now())\",
\"outputStream\": \"Custom-ContosoHRApp_CL\"
}]
}
}"
echo "Custom log DCR created with transformation pipeline"
Tarefa 5: Ingerir dados de teste via Logs Ingestion API
Envie dados de teste para a tabela de custom log usando a Data Collection API.
# Get the DCR immutable ID and DCE endpoint
DCR_IMMUTABLE_ID=$(az rest --method GET \
--uri "https://management.azure.com/subscriptions/${SUBSCRIPTION_ID}/resourceGroups/${RG_NAME}/providers/Microsoft.Insights/dataCollectionRules/dcr-custom-hrapp?api-version=2022-06-01" \
--query "properties.immutableId" -o tsv)
DCE_ENDPOINT=$(az monitor data-collection endpoint show \
--name "dce-contoso-custom" \
--resource-group $RG_NAME \
--query "logsIngestion.endpoint" -o tsv)
echo "DCE Endpoint: ${DCE_ENDPOINT}"
echo "DCR Immutable ID: ${DCR_IMMUTABLE_ID}"
# Get access token for ingestion
TOKEN=$(az account get-access-token --resource "https://monitor.azure.com/" --query accessToken -o tsv)
# Send test data to the custom table
curl -X POST "${DCE_ENDPOINT}/dataCollectionRules/${DCR_IMMUTABLE_ID}/streams/Custom-ContosoHRApp_CL?api-version=2023-01-01" \
-H "Authorization: Bearer ${TOKEN}" \
-H "Content-Type: application/json" \
-d '[
{
"TimeGenerated": "'"$(date -u +%Y-%m-%dT%H:%M:%SZ)"'",
"EventType": "AccessRequest",
"UserPrincipalName": "john.doe@contoso.com",
"Action": "ViewSalaryRecord",
"TargetResource": "Employee/12345",
"SourceIP": "10.0.1.50",
"Result": "Success",
"AdditionalDetails": "Viewed own salary record"
},
{
"TimeGenerated": "'"$(date -u +%Y-%m-%dT%H:%M:%SZ)"'",
"EventType": "AccessRequest",
"UserPrincipalName": "jane.admin@contoso.com",
"Action": "ExportAllRecords",
"TargetResource": "Employee/*",
"SourceIP": "10.0.2.100",
"Result": "Denied",
"AdditionalDetails": "Bulk export attempt blocked by policy"
}
]' 2>/dev/null || echo "Note: Requires valid DCE endpoint and permissions"
echo "Test data sent - check ContosoHRApp_CL table in ~5 minutes"

Quebre & Conserte
Cenário 1: Windows Security events mostram apenas um subconjunto dos Event IDs esperados
A DCR está configurada, mas apenas eventos de logon (4624) aparecem — sem criação de processos ou eventos de gerenciamento de contas.
Mostrar solução
# Check the XPath query in the DCR
az monitor data-collection rule show \
--name "dcr-windows-security" \
--resource-group $RG_NAME \
--query "properties.dataSources.windowsEventLogs[0].xPathQueries" -o tsv
# Common issue: XPath query is too restrictive or has syntax errors
# The XML filter must use proper XPath for Windows Event Log
# Verify events are being generated on the VM
az vm run-command invoke \
--resource-group $RG_NAME \
--name "vm-dc-contoso01" \
--command-id RunPowerShellScript \
--scripts '
# Check if audit policies are enabled
auditpol /get /category:*
# Enable process creation auditing
auditpol /set /subcategory:"Process Creation" /success:enable /failure:enable
# Enable account management auditing
auditpol /set /subcategory:"User Account Management" /success:enable /failure:enable
auditpol /set /subcategory:"Security Group Management" /success:enable /failure:enable
'
# Fix: Windows audit policy must be enabled for events to be generated
# The DCR can only collect events that Windows actually generates
Cenário 2: Ingestão de custom log retorna 403 Forbidden
O envio de dados para a Logs Ingestion API retorna um erro 403.
Mostrar solução
# The identity sending data needs "Monitoring Metrics Publisher" role on the DCR
# Check current role assignments on the DCR
DCR_RESOURCE_ID="/subscriptions/${SUBSCRIPTION_ID}/resourceGroups/${RG_NAME}/providers/Microsoft.Insights/dataCollectionRules/dcr-custom-hrapp"
az role assignment list \
--scope $DCR_RESOURCE_ID \
--query "[].{Principal:principalName, Role:roleDefinitionName}" -o table
# Assign the required role to the identity/service principal sending data
# For a user:
az role assignment create \
--assignee "$(az account show --query user.name -o tsv)" \
--role "Monitoring Metrics Publisher" \
--scope $DCR_RESOURCE_ID
# For a managed identity or service principal:
# az role assignment create --assignee <app-id> --role "Monitoring Metrics Publisher" --scope $DCR_RESOURCE_ID
echo "Role assigned - retry the ingestion request"
Cenário 3: Tabela customizada mostra plano "BasicLogs" mas você precisa de suporte completo a KQL
A tabela ContosoHRApp_CL foi acidentalmente configurada com o plano Basic, mas o SOC precisa de analytics completo.
Mostrar solução
# Check current table plan
az monitor log-analytics workspace table show \
--workspace-name $WORKSPACE_NAME \
--resource-group $RG_NAME \
--name "ContosoHRApp_CL" \
--query "{Table:name, Plan:plan}" -o table
# Change from Basic to Analytics plan
az monitor log-analytics workspace table update \
--workspace-name $WORKSPACE_NAME \
--resource-group $RG_NAME \
--name "ContosoHRApp_CL" \
--plan Analytics
# Note: Changing from Basic to Analytics:
# - Takes effect immediately for new data
# - Historical data ingested under Basic plan remains Basic (limited queries)
# - Analytics plan costs more per GB but supports full KQL, alerts, and Sentinel rules
# - Cannot change back from Analytics to Basic for 30 days
echo "Table plan changed to Analytics - full KQL support enabled"
